22 species of seedlings distributed to Tanahu farmers



DAMAULI: The Division Forest Office, Tanahu has distributed 22 different species of seedlings free of cost to farmers in the district, aiming to support the sustainable management of paddy fields and promote agroforestry.

The office has set a target of distributing 40,000 seedlings this year. According to Assistant Forest Officer Rajkumar Shrestha, the distributed species include Chap, Khayar, Neem, Chiuri, Katahar, Bakaino, Raikhanyu, Nimaro, Amla, Harro, Timur, Badhar, Tejpat, Kurilo, Kapur, Dhupi, Ashoka, Bel, Var, Peepal, Mangosteen, and Kalkiphool. These seedlings were produced in the office’s own nursery.

Last fiscal year, the office had distributed 82,000 seedlings. Tanahun district has about 72,080 hectares of forest area, with a total of 616 community forests and 485 leasehold forests spread across the region.
